Public notice is given that sealed bids/proposals will be received online via the PennBid (https://pennbid.bonfirehub.com) by the Chester Upland School District by August 11, 2026, until 4:00 PM prevailing time for the following project.
Chester Upland School District
1. Chester High School – Media Center Renovations The scope of work includes, but is not limited to, renovations to the Chester High School Media Center to include upgraded ceiling, windows, and installation of an E-Sports Classroom. There is a non-mandatory pre-bid meeting on Wednesday, July 29, 2026. Interested Proposers will meet at the Chester High School, 232 W. 9th Street, Chester, PA 19013, at 10:00 AM. All questions concerning this proposal should be submitted through the Pennbid Program. All questions and answers will be posted on the Pennbid. Bidders are required to submit a surety in the form of a bond or equivalent meeting 10% of the overall bid price in compliance with the contract documents. Bid bonds will be returned to the non-awarded bidders upon the execution of the contract. The successful Bidder shall also be required to provide a Performance Bond in an amount of one hundred percent (100%) of the Contract amount within ten (10) calendar days of receipt of written notice of acceptance of the Bid.
There is no physical public bid opening for this project, bids will be revealed via the PennBid website.
All interested parties must submit questions via PennBid website (https://pennbid.bonfirehub.com/login) by the posted deadline. Bidders are not permitted to contact the District Engineer or staff directly.
The Contract Documents contain all pertinent regulations. Award of the contract will be to the lowest responsible bidder. The Owner reserves the right to reject any or all bids or to accept any portion of any bid, and to award Contracts as is deemed best for the Owner.
Receiver Nafis Nichols Chester Upland School District Advertised three (3) consecutive weeks
